Even today, every single item of KPM Berlin porcelain is created by hand right in the heart of the capital city. The historic manufactory is the oldest craft enterprise still producing in Berlin. If you feel like switching off from your everyday routine and doing something really creative, sharing a special experience with your friends or organising an exclusive team event, then we might have just what you’re looking for.
At our KPM DIY-Manufactory, which has been the main attraction of the KPM exhibition since summer 2017, you will learn everything there is to know about the manufacture of our porcelain, from the raw clay to the finished cup, and get a glimpse behind the scenes at the KPM Königliche Porzellan-Manufaktur (Royal Porcelain Manufactory) in Berlin. It is an opportunity for visitors – adults and children alike – to become clay makers in their own right and to gain fascinating insights into the art of porcelain production
Generally all workshops are supervised by long-serving KPM clay makers or painters. Your very personal KPM piece is fired and glazed on our premises and can be picked up a few weeks after your visit.
